  1. Effect of Early Curing Conditions on Permeability of Concrete

    The potential effects of damage during early curing of Portland cement concrete have been investigated by measuring the coefficient of permeability. Damage can occur due to temperature gradients caused by heat of hydration or drying shrinkage due to premature loss of water.
